P06.14
AO1 output
0: Running frequency
1: Set frequency
2: Ramps reference frequency
3: Running speed
4: Output current (relative to 2 times the rated
current of the VFD)
5: Output current (relative to 2 times the rated
current of the motor)
6: Output voltage (relative to 1.5 times the
rated voltage of the VFD)
7: Output power (relative to 2 times the rated
power of the motor)
8: Set torque value (relative to 2 times the
rated torque of the motor)
9: Output torque (relative to 2 times the rated
torque of the motor)
10: Analog AI1 input value
11: Analog AI2 input value
12: Analog AI3 input value
13: Input value of high-speed pulse HDIA
14: Set value 1 of Modbus communication
15: Set value 2 of Modbus communication
16: Set value 1 of PROFIBUS\CANopen
communication
17: Set value 2 of PROFIBUS\CANopen
communication
18: Set value 1 of Ethernet communication
19: Set value 2 of Ethernet communication
2021: Reserved
22: Torque current (bipolar, 100%
corresponds to 10 V)
23: Excitation current (100% corresponds to
10 V)
24: Setting frequency (bipolar)
25: Ramp reference frequency (bipolar)
26: Operation speed (bipolar)
27: Reserved
0
